A practical, down-to-earth gardening show that helps home growers build productive vegetable gardens with limited space, budget, or prior experience. Episodes span starter-friendly subjects like companion planting, seed saving, and beginner mistakes, to more hands-on techniques such as onion growing, overwintering tomatoes, vertical growing, and organic pest control. Across episodes, the host emphasizes observation, repeatable routines, and cost-conscious strategies—such as reusing containers, seed swaps, and DIY soil health practices—while weaving personal anecdotes to make gardening approachable.
